Have we really seen the end of the road when it comes to James MacKay on Dynasty? It seemed that way last night, especially after the actor penned what looked to be a goodbye message on social media. Steven Carrington seems to be down in Paraguay now, and there is no immediate timetable for his return to this crazy, topsy-turvy world.

Yet, there may actually be a little bit more going on here than was first apparent. According to a new report coming in via Deadline, MacKay will be returning at some point down the road this season, but with a surprise twist at the center of it. Also, at the moment Dynasty is a series that really needs to trade on a currency of surprises since it is not getting a whole lot of attention any other way. Its ratings in America are far from stupendous and it seems to be sticking around mostly because of a good international model for the series — and also because it is a CBS TV series on The CW, who likes to have a balance of these shows mixed with ones from Warner Bros. TV. The odds of a third season are hard to really ascertain, mostly because of the way in which the network gave it a full season last year and renewed it, even when the ratings weren’t altogether great then, either. (Last night, Dynasty delivered a 0.2 rating — hardly something to be psyched about, but at least it is not falling further.)
